Transaction 49b7774e7cc3ae8f598b1e9a889efae6316ad8f5d52cf8e07058e1128537390b

34 Input
1 Outputs
  • 49b7774e7cc3ae8f598b1e9a889efae6316ad8f5d52cf8e07058e1128537390b:0
  • value  1018174464
    address  38tTpgUHdLBHfNNUv4BiCqarA6krpfNcw4